Brain Waves on YouTube: Unlock Focus, Relaxation & Sleep Better

Brain waves on YouTube cover a wide range of content designed to influence focus, relaxation, and sleep. These videos combine binaural beats, isochronic tones, and ambient soundscapes to guide brain activity.

Viewers use playlists and long-form sessions to build a steady routine for studying, working, or winding down. Understanding how these audio tracks work helps you choose the right brain waves YouTube experience for your goals.

Brain Waves Structure Overview

Breakdown of frequency bands and their typical effects on attention, mood, and relaxation.

Frequency Band Range (Hz) Common State Typical Use on YouTube
Delta 0.5–4 Hz Deep sleep Repair and recovery sessions, insomnia support
Theta 4–8 Hz Light sleep, meditation Creative visualization, guided hypnosis
Alpha 8–12 Hz Relaxed awareness Pre-focus warm-ups, stress reduction
Beta 12–30 Hz Active thinking Concentration tracks, alertness boost
Gamma 30–100 Hz Peak cognition High-focus study, problem-solving playlists

How Brain Waves Audio Works on YouTube

Brain waves YouTube tracks rely on auditory stimuli such as binaural beats and isochronic tones to encourage synchrony between brain hemispheres. When two slightly different frequencies are played in each ear, the brain perceives a rhythmic pulse that nudges neural oscillations toward the target band.

Producers often layer these pulses with nature sounds and gentle melodies to maintain comfort during long sessions. Consistent volume and carefully designed stereo imaging help listeners stay relaxed without sudden distractions that could break concentration.

Targeted Focus and Study Sessions

Many learners use high-beta and low-gamma playlists to sustain intense focus during deep work or exam preparation. Structured tracks with gradual intensity changes help maintain engagement without causing mental fatigue over extended periods.

YouTube channels frequently organize content into series for specific subjects like mathematics, language learning, or programming. By pairing subject-specific music with steady brain waves, these playlists aim to reduce procrastination and increase information retention.

Relaxation, Sleep, and Emotional Regulation

Delta and theta dominant sequences are popular for evening decompression and sleep assistance. Listeners often report faster sleep onset and fewer nighttime awakenings when using headphones at low volume throughout the night.

Tracks designed for emotional regulation may combine smooth transitions with guided imagery prompts. This approach can help reduce anxiety, stabilize mood, and create a safe mental space before challenging conversations or high-pressure events.

Optimizing Your Listening Experience

To get the most from brain waves YouTube content, set clear intentions for each session, whether it is studying, meditating, or sleeping. Use quality headphones, consistent volume levels, and a stable playlist length that matches your planned activity duration.

  • Choose frequency bands that match your current mental state and goals.
  • Avoid very high volumes that might cause ear fatigue or disrupt natural sleep cycles.
  • Schedule regular sessions at the same time each day to reinforce focus or relaxation habits.
  • Track subjective changes in attention, mood, and sleep quality over a few weeks.
  • Combine audio tools with structured routines for stronger and more sustainable results.

What is the difference between binaural beats and isochronic tones on these playlists?

Binaural beats require two separate frequencies in each ear, while isochronic tones use a single pulsing tone that turns on and off. Both can guide brain waves, but some listeners prefer one style for comfort or effectiveness.
